Blooming With Kindness Slider Card

'
Wanted to share a card using the stamp set Blooming With Kindness. After attending Regionals and getting so many fabulous swap cards I had to try a technique on one of them called "thumping". I inked the flower using Smoky Slate ink and then took my Pear Pizzazz, Bermuda Bay and Real Red makers and "thumped" on the flower. I then "huffed" it and stamped on my Whisper White paper. 

I'm kind of trying to make more "fun fold" cards. When I got my latest edition of Cardmaker Magazine and saw the tutorial for a slider card, I knew I had to try it.


I stamped the sentiment, which is from Gifts of Kindness, on the inside. The color choices came from an old Colour Q Challenge...it really helps to have those to refer back to. One less thing I have to "come up with"...and it's a mix of colors that I probably wouldn't have tried otherwise.

April Stamp Club


Tonight was a monthly Stamp Club night and let me tell you those ladies had me laughing so hard tonight. Feels good to do some creating and laughing - it's great for the soul! 

First I should ask - have you heard of a stamp club? This is where so many people decide to join a monthly club. Depending on how many people determines how much they spend each month and how many months the club goes for. It's a way to get a few supplies each month. And for being in the club you get to be the hostess one month (which means FREE stuff!). I also have two projects that we do and share techniques with you each month as well as other thank yous and little goodies :D

I was excited about club this month because of all the cool things that I learned and saw at Regionals in St. Louis. First up is a butterfly card using watercolor paper, markers, mister and water. It's one of those cards you look at and just smile - I mean with all that color you can't help it!


 Next card is a fun fold card and Bonnie actually demonstrated this one. She used one of my favorite stamps...LOVE how there is a coordinating die to go along with it!


I used the Tea For Two DSP (from the Spring Catalog) as the main focal point. It's awesome how the card showcases both sides of the paper.
